Bare-tailed Woolly Opossum vs Chinese Water Myotis
Caluromys philander compared with Myotis laniger
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Bare-tailed Woolly Opossum | Chinese Water Myotis |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(hewan) | Animalia (hewan)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Mammalia (mamalia) | Mammalia (mamalia) |
| Order | Didelphimorphia (Didelphimorphia) | Chiroptera (Kelelawar) |
| Family | Didelphidae | Vespertilionidae |
| Genus | Caluromys | Myotis |
| Species | Caluromys philander | Myotis laniger |
Evolutionary Relationship
Bare-tailed Woolly Opossum and Chinese Water Myotis share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(mamalia)
